摘要
为了解成都市西北延线大气污染物浓度变化特征,结合成都市环境空气质量监测大数据,选取沿线环境空气连续自动监测站点数据作为西北延线污染物浓度评判依据,分析了2016~2018年大气常规监测的6个参数月平均浓度的变化情况。结果表明:西北延线空气质量整体好转,大气污染物浓度基本呈下降趋势,其中臭氧、氮氧化物、颗粒物均具有明显变化特征。
In order to understand the variation characteristics of atmospheric pollutant concentration along the northwest extension line of Chengdu,combined with the large data of ambient air quality monitoring in Chengdu,the continuous automatic monitoring station data along the northwest extension line were selected as the basis for pollutant concentration evaluation,and the monthly average concentration variation of atmospheric routine monitoring six parameters from 2016 to 2018 was analyzed.The results show that the air quality of the northwest extension line has improved as a whole,and the concentration of air pollutants has basically shown a downward trend,among which ozone,nitrogen oxides and particulate matter have obvious change characteristics.
